Watchmen is an American live-action television series of the superhero fantasy and alternative history genres. It is based on the Watchmen comic book series originally published by DC Comics from 1986-1987. The series was developed for television by Damon Lindelof and produced by Warner Bros. Television, DC Entertainment, White Rabbit Productions, and Paramount Television. It began airing on HBO on October 20th, 2019 with a nine-episode season order.

Watchmen takes place in an alternative, contemporary reality in the United States, in which masked vigilantes became outlawed due to their violent methods. But with the threat of a terrorist organization known as The Seventh Kavalry grows on a massive scale, The Keene act was abolished and The Watchmen Program was reactivated in order to stop the threat before it is too late, as a greater question rises above them all - Who watches the Watchmen?

Notes & Trivia[]

  • Watchmen, and all related characters and concepts were created by writer Alan Moore and artist Dave Gibbons. Copyright ownership on the franchise belongs to DC Comics. The original comic series ran for twelve issues from September, 1986 to October, 1987. The series received widespread critical acclaim and has been adapted into a feature film in 2009, a television series in 2019 and a motion comic.
  • The tagline for this series is "Nothing Ever Ends..."
  • Franchise creator Alan Moore has always expressed an extreme dislike of adaptations of his work, and has actively distanced himself from such projects, even going so far as to request that his name be removed from films and programs based on his work. As such, Alan Moore's name appears nowhere in the credits of this series.
  • Damon Lindelof stepped away from the series following its initial nine-episode arc, citing that "These nine episodes are sort of everything that I have to say at this point about Watchmen", raising questions as to the future of the project. Although nobody has been appointed to replace Lindelof, HBO has not given confirmation as to whether the series would continue. In light of this, Watchmen was re-classified as a limited series in February, 2020 pending further decisions.
  • The events of this show take place in the continuity of the Watchmen comic book series, and not necessarily the continuity of the 2009 Watchmen feature film. So yes, there are squiddies.
  • The events of this series takes place thirty-four years after the events of the Watchmen comic book series.
